The fixed-bed reactor has a 2-in. inside diameter and a 60-in. inside length for a volume of 3 L (Figure 2). It is constructed of A-286 high-temperature alloy which can be operated at 5000 psig at 1000°F. It can withstand temperature overruns up to 1500°F for short periods. A thermowell runs through the center of the catalyst bed the entire length of the reactor. Heat is supplied to the reactor in five separately controlled heating zones. [Pg.127]

Sometimes plots which are produced from the oxidation experiments cannot be evaluated as described above. That happens when the generation of heat occurs so fast that the sample temperature overruns the pre-set heating rate. Smaller sample weights and/or faster heating rates may help to avoid this effect. The DuPont software allows the diagram of heat flow versus time to be called up (to the monitor). After marking the peak maxima, the diagram can be rescaled to heat flow versus temperature and the correct peak maximum temperatures can then be defined. Unfortunately this information cannot be processed by the DSCASTMKin software, so the data are used in external computation of the reaction kinetics. [Pg.429]

Chemical parameters (e.g., partition coefficients, decay rates, temperature and moisture effects) are not usually considered as calibration parameters because they can be measured in a laboratory moreover, calibration is usually not possible due to lack of observed data. However, most scientists will agree that extrapolation of laboratory parameter measurements to field conditions is a risky assumption. If observed chemical data are available, refinement of initial chemical parameters through calibration should be considered. Errors in calibration-derived parameter values are often a function of how much calibration was performed or errors in system inputs and/or outputs. In many modeling efforts, conscientious model users will often overrun the calibration budget because of the natural tendency to continue to make calibration runs in an effort to minimize discrepancies between simulated and observed values. Parameter errors associated with calibration are more often a result of missing and/or erroneous data either as system inputs or outputs. [Pg.161]

By mixing the correct proportions of salt and ice, the temperature will get down to about — 20 (the eutectic temperature). This freezes the mixture into ice cream, while shaking stops the ice crystals becoming too large and mixes in some air so that the ice cream is not too hard. It is difficult to achieve a high overrun using this method. The best results are achieved with Mix 2 since it is already aerated. [Pg.175]

The specified highest surface temperatures must not be exceeded during an intended operation. An overrun of limit temperatures is only permitted if the manufacturer has provided additional special measures of protection. [Pg.152]

Structural reliability methods have been applied to estimate runway-overrun probabilities and were shown to be suitable for this purpose. In particular, the calculated sensitivities and FORM importance measures support the interpretation and further development of the model. With the help of the FORM importance measures, one can simplify the model by modeling the quantities of minor importance deterministically. We have found that the parameters Temperature , Pressure , Reverser deployment , Spoiler deployment and End breaking may be modeled deterministically without inducing a large error. This does, however, not imply that the influence of these quantities is small. It can only be concluded that the uncertainty associated with the quantity is not significant. The parameter sensitivities were in this paper calculated based on the samples obtained with subset simulation. These parameter sensitivities describe the effect of a change of the mean or standard deviation on the probability of failure. We presented the parameter sensitivities in the form of elasticities, which are typically easier to interpret.
